What Connected Vehicle Technology Means
Connected vehicle technology refers to systems that allow a vehicle to communicate with external devices, networks, and infrastructure. This can include communication with smartphones, cloud-based services, other vehicles, and even traffic management systems.
In pickup trucks, connectivity enables features such as remote start, vehicle tracking, software updates, and predictive maintenance alerts. These systems gather and process data to provide drivers with useful information and greater control over their vehicles. The result is a more personalized, convenient, and efficient driving experience.
Smarter Safety Through Advanced Connectivity
Safety is one of the most significant benefits of connected technology in modern pickup trucks. Advanced driver assistance systems rely on a network of sensors, cameras, and radar to monitor the truck’s surroundings.
Features such as forward collision warning, automatic emergency braking, lane departure alerts, and blind-spot monitoring help drivers avoid potential hazards. Some systems can even detect trailers in adjacent lanes, which is particularly useful for towing.
Connected safety systems can also provide emergency assistance. In the event of a collision, some vehicles automatically contact emergency services and share the truck’s location. This rapid response capability can be especially valuable in remote or rural areas.
Enhanced Convenience for Everyday Use
Connectivity has made pickup trucks more convenient than ever. Mobile apps allow owners to lock or unlock doors, start the engine, check fuel levels, and locate their vehicle from virtually anywhere.
These remote capabilities are particularly useful in extreme weather conditions. Drivers can warm up or cool down the cabin before entering, improving comfort and reducing wait times.
Voice recognition systems further enhance convenience by allowing drivers to control navigation, music, and phone calls without taking their hands off the wheel. This hands-free functionality promotes both safety and ease of use.
Real-Time Navigation and Traffic Intelligence
Modern pickup trucks often include cloud-connected navigation systems that provide real-time traffic updates, route optimization, and road hazard alerts. Unlike traditional GPS units, these systems continuously update based on current traffic conditions.
Drivers can avoid congestion, construction zones, and accidents, saving both time and fuel. For professionals who rely on their trucks for work, this level of navigation intelligence can significantly improve productivity.
Some systems also integrate with calendars and destination history, making route planning even more seamless and intuitive.
Over-the-Air Updates and Future-Proofing
One of the most transformative aspects of connected vehicle technology is the ability to receive over-the-air software updates. Rather than visiting a dealership for certain system improvements, owners can download updates directly to their truck.
These updates can enhance infotainment functionality, improve system performance, and even introduce new features over time. This means a pickup truck can continue to evolve long after it leaves the showroom.
Over-the-air updates also help manufacturers address software issues quickly, improving reliability and keeping vehicle systems current.
Improved Towing and Hauling with Smart Technology
Connected technology has greatly enhanced towing and hauling capabilities. Advanced towing systems use cameras, sensors, and software to simplify trailer attachment and improve stability on the road.
Features such as trailer backup assist, trailer sway control, and integrated trailer brake monitoring make towing safer and less stressful. Some trucks even provide trailer-specific navigation that accounts for height restrictions, bridge clearances, and preferred routes.
Real-time load monitoring helps drivers stay within safe operating limits, protecting both the vehicle and cargo.
Vehicle Health Monitoring and Predictive Maintenance
Connected pickup trucks can continuously monitor their own performance. Sensors collect data on engine health, tire pressure, battery status, oil life, and other critical systems.
When maintenance is needed, the vehicle can alert the driver before a minor issue becomes a major problem. This predictive approach helps reduce unexpected breakdowns and can lower long-term maintenance costs.
Some systems also allow service appointments to be scheduled directly through a mobile app, streamlining the ownership experience.
Connectivity for Fleet and Business Applications
For commercial users, connected technology offers significant operational advantages. Fleet managers can track vehicle locations, monitor fuel usage, and analyze driver behavior in real time.
This data helps businesses improve efficiency, reduce operating costs, and optimize route planning. It also enhances accountability and supports better vehicle maintenance scheduling.
Pickup trucks used in commercial settings benefit greatly from these capabilities, making them more valuable assets for businesses of all sizes.
The Role of 5G and Emerging Technologies
The expansion of 5G networks is expected to further enhance connected vehicle capabilities. Faster data speeds and lower latency will support more advanced features, including improved real-time communication and more sophisticated autonomous driving functions.
Future pickup trucks may be able to communicate directly with traffic signals, road infrastructure, and nearby vehicles. This vehicle-to-everything communication could improve safety, reduce congestion, and create a more efficient transportation system.
Artificial intelligence will also play a growing role, enabling vehicles to learn driver preferences and provide increasingly personalized experiences.
Challenges and Considerations
While connected technology offers many benefits, it also raises important considerations. Cybersecurity remains a top priority, as increased connectivity can create potential vulnerabilities.
Manufacturers invest heavily in encryption, secure software architecture, and regular updates to protect vehicle systems and user data. Privacy is another key concern, as connected vehicles generate significant amounts of information.
Consumers should understand how their data is collected, stored, and used. Transparent privacy policies and strong security measures are essential to maintaining trust.
